KOSOVSKA MITROVICA - Srpska lista leader Zlatan Elek said on Sunday evening that, according to preliminary results of early elections for the Kosovo-Metohija provincial assembly in Pristina, the party had won all seats allocated to Serbs.

At a press conference in northern Kosovska Mitrovica, Elek thanked the Kosovo-Metohija Serbs for showing unity and supporting Serbia and Srpska lista.

He said Srpska lista had won 90.06 pct of votes in Serb communities in Kosovo-Metohija.

"Compared to February, Srpska lista won 3,000 more votes," Elek said.

He said that, in Serb-majority municipalities and Serb communities within ethnic Albanian-majority municipalities, Srpska lista had won 41,850 votes, while Nenad Rasic's Freedom, Justice and Survival Party had won 3,840.

"According to these results, all ten seats are in the hands of Srpska lista," Elek said, adding that, following the experience from February, when "Albin Kurti helped Rasic glean more votes", he could not say for certain the situation would remain the same once the central electoral commission in Pristina released the final results.

"That is why I said these are preliminary results," Elek said.
